I'm finally going through the notes I have scribbled in my rules book from Historicon; there were a number of rules questions that arose.
Support shooting: A unit of HC L,B,Sh declares a charge at an opponent who opts to evade. After variable move rolls the evaders are not caught. Can the HC support shoot at the evaders from a second rank with Bow?
Yes: the HC declared a charge, and chargers can support shoot from a second rank with Bow.
No: chargers who do not contact become pursuers, and pursuers do not get to support shoot.
I don't care which way it is, just looking for some clarification.

I always thought the chargers could shoot.
I have another question. Chargers against evaders. No catch. Assume chargers can shoot in this situation, may they shoot at any target or may they only shoot at the evaders?

Yes, a charger can shoot if it does not make contact.
Its target is determined by shooting priority and may not be the target of the charge in some cases.
